Always follow these paper loading guidelines:

• Load only the recommended number of sheets or envelopes.

• Fan and align the edges of the paper before loading. Do not fan or curl photo paper. Doing so may

damage the printable side.

• Fan and align the edges of envelopes, and flatten stacks before loading.

• If paper is curled, flatten it or curl it slightly in the opposite direction before loading. Printing on curled

paper may cause paper jams and smeared printouts.

• Do not load different types of paper in the cassette.

• Load paper short edge first and printable side facedown.

• Load envelopes printable side facedown and flap edge left.

• Make sure the paper is under the tabs on the edge guides.

• If you have trouble loading a stack of envelopes, press each envelope flat before loading it or load one

envelope at a time.

• Do not load an envelope that is curled, folded, or too thin, or that has a plastic window.

• If print quality declines when printing multiple envelopes, try loading one envelope at a time.

• Check the paper package for any additional loading instructions.
